用JS判別瀏覽器種類以及IE版本的幾種方法小結(jié)
更新時間:2011年08月02日 23:19:42 作者:
用JS判別瀏覽器種類以及IE版本的幾種方法小結(jié),需要的朋友可以參考下。
復(fù)制代碼 代碼如下:
var isIE=!!window.ActiveXObject;
var isIE6=isIE&&!window.XMLHttpRequest;
var isIE8=isIE&&!!document.documentMode;
var isIE7=isIE&&!isIE6&&!isIE8;
if (isIE){
if (isIE6){
alert("ie6");
}else if (isIE8){
alert("ie8");
}else if (isIE7){
alert("ie7");
}
}
--------------------------------------------------------------------------------
復(fù)制代碼 代碼如下:
if(navigator.appName == "Microsoft Internet Explorer" && navigator.appVersion.match(/6./i)=="6."){
alert("IE 6");
}
else if(navigator.appName == "Microsoft Internet Explorer" && navigator.appVersion.match(/7./i)=="7."){
alert("IE 7");
}
else if(navigator.appName == "Microsoft Internet Explorer" && navigator.appVersion.match(/8./i)=="8."){
alert("IE 8");
}
else if(navigator.appName == "Microsoft Internet Explorer" && navigator.appVersion.match(/9./i)=="9."){
alert("IE 9");
}
--------------------------------------------------------------------------------
復(fù)制代碼 代碼如下:
if(navigator.userAgent.indexOf("Opera") != -1) {
alert('Opera');
}
else if(navigator.userAgent.indexOf("MSIE") != -1) {
alert('Internet Explorer');
}
else if(navigator.userAgent.indexOf("Firefox") != -1) {
alert('Firefox');
}
else if(navigator.userAgent.indexOf("Netscape") != -1) {
alert('Netscape');
}
else if(navigator.userAgent.indexOf("Safari") != -1) {
alert('Safari');
}
else{
alert('無法識別的瀏覽器。');
}
--------------------------------------------------------------------------------
復(fù)制代碼 代碼如下:
if(!+'\v1' && !'1'[0]){
alert("ie6或ie7")
}
相關(guān)文章
js將當(dāng)前時間格式轉(zhuǎn)換成時間搓(自寫)
將時間轉(zhuǎn)換成時間搓的方法有很多,在本文為大家介紹下使用js將當(dāng)前時間轉(zhuǎn)換成時間搓 例如2013-09-11 12:12:12,感興趣的朋友可以參考下2013-09-09javascript實(shí)現(xiàn)fetch請求返回的統(tǒng)一攔截
這篇文章主要介紹了javascript實(shí)現(xiàn)fetch請求返回的統(tǒng)一攔截,文中通過示例代碼介紹的非常詳細(xì),對大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來一起學(xué)習(xí)學(xué)習(xí)吧2019-12-12JavaScript如何實(shí)現(xiàn)數(shù)組按屬性分組
在JavaScript中,有多種方法可以對數(shù)組按屬性進(jìn)行分組,這篇文章主要為大家至少介紹了6種常見的方法,感興趣的小伙伴可以跟隨小編一起學(xué)習(xí)一下2023-08-08微信小程序清空輸入框信息與實(shí)現(xiàn)屏幕往上滾動的示例代碼
這篇文章主要介紹了微信小程序清空輸入框信息與實(shí)現(xiàn)屏幕往上滾動的示例代碼,本文通過實(shí)例代碼給大家介紹的非常詳細(xì),對大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2020-06-06基于javascript實(shí)現(xiàn)簡單計(jì)算器功能
這篇文章主要介紹了基于javascript實(shí)現(xiàn)簡單計(jì)算器功能的相關(guān)資料,需要的朋友可以參考下2016-01-01根據(jù)判斷瀏覽器類型屏幕分辨率自動調(diào)用不同CSS的代碼
根據(jù)判斷瀏覽器類型屏幕分辨率自動調(diào)用不同CSS的代碼...2007-02-02